1. Important Safety Information

Please read and understand all instructions before beginning installation. Failure to follow these instructions may result in electric shock, fire, or personal injury.

  • Electrical Safety: Always disconnect power at the main circuit breaker before installing, cleaning, or servicing the fan. Ensure all electrical connections comply with local codes and ordinances. If you are unsure about wiring, consult a qualified electrician.
  • Mounting: The ceiling fan must be mounted to a structurally sound ceiling joist or a fan-rated outlet box capable of supporting at least 70 pounds (31.75 kg). Use only the mounting hardware provided.
  • Blade Clearance: Ensure there is at least 7 feet (2.13 meters) of clearance from the floor to the bottom of the fan blades. Maintain at least 30 inches (76 cm) from the blade tips to any walls or obstructions.
  • Motor Type: This fan uses a DC motor, which is sensitive to proper grounding. Ensure the fan is correctly grounded during installation.
  • Remote Control: The remote control requires 2 AAA batteries (included). Do not mix old and new batteries or different types of batteries.

3. Setup and Installation

This section provides a general overview of the installation process. Refer to the detailed installation guide included in your package for specific step-by-step instructions and diagrams.

3.1 Pre-Installation Steps

  1. Turn Off Power: Locate the circuit breaker for the fan location and turn off the power. Use a voltage tester to confirm the power is off at the outlet box.
  2. Prepare Mounting Location: Ensure the existing electrical box is fan-rated and securely attached to a building structure. If not, replace it with a suitable fan-rated junction box (minimum 70 lbs support).
  3. Unpack Components: Carefully remove all parts from the packaging and lay them out.

3.2 Mounting the Fan

  1. Attach Mounting Bracket: Secure the mounting bracket to the fan-rated outlet box using the provided screws and washers.
  2. Assemble Downrod: Select the appropriate downrod length (5", 10", or 15") for your ceiling height. Feed the fan wires through the downrod and secure the downrod to the motor assembly.
  3. Hang Fan Assembly: Carefully lift the fan assembly and hang it from the mounting bracket.

3.3 Electrical Connections

Connect the fan's electrical wires to the household wiring according to the provided wiring diagram. Ensure proper grounding for the DC motor.

  • Connect the ground wire (green or bare copper) from the fan to the household ground wire.
  • Connect the neutral wire (white) from the fan to the household neutral wire.
  • Connect the hot wire (black) from the fan to the household hot wire.
  • Secure all connections with wire nuts.

3.4 Final Assembly

  1. Attach Canopy: Slide the canopy up to the ceiling and secure it to the mounting bracket.
  2. Install Blades: Attach the five fan blades to the motor housing using the provided screws.
  3. Install Light Kit: Connect the light kit wiring and secure the light kit to the fan motor assembly.

4.2 Reversible DC Motor

The reversible DC motor allows for year-round use, optimizing air circulation for different seasons.

Diagram illustrating reversible airflow for summer (forward) and winter (reverse) modes of the Fanbulous ceiling fan

Image: Illustration of the reversible DC motor function. In summer, the fan operates in forward mode to deliver cool air downwards. In winter, it operates in reverse mode to circulate warm air upwards, improving thermal warmth.

  • Summer Mode (Forward): Blades rotate counter-clockwise, pushing cool air down to create a wind-chill effect.
  • Winter Mode (Reverse): Blades rotate clockwise, drawing air up towards the ceiling to redistribute warm air evenly throughout the room.

5. Maintenance

Regular maintenance ensures optimal performance and longevity of your ceiling fan.

  • Cleaning: To clean the fan, wipe with a soft, damp cloth. Do not use abrasive cleaners or solvents, as these can damage the finish or electrical components. Ensure power is off before cleaning.
  • Blade Inspection: Periodically check the blade screws for tightness. Loose screws can cause wobbling and noise.
  • Remote Batteries: Replace the two AAA batteries in the remote control when the range decreases or the remote stops responding.
  • Motor Lubrication: The DC motor is permanently lubricated and does not require additional oiling.
